No Fat Lebkuchen

INGREDIENTS

1/2 c Honey
1/2 c Mollases
3/4 c Sugar
1 Egg
1 ts Grated lemon peel
1 tb Lemon juice
2 3/4 c Flour
1 ts Cinnamon
1 ts Cloves
1 ts Allspice
1 ts Nutmeg
1/2 ts Soda
1/3 c Citron [raisins are good too]
1/3 c Nuts

INSTRUCTIONS

From: kathy@col.hp.com (Kathy Lankford)
Date: 15 Dec 1993 15:33:13 GMT
Just discovered that my standard Lebkuchen ("Black Forest Honey Cakes")
recipe has no shortening or oil in it.  This is from the Betty Crocker
cookbook.  Copyright page is missing, but I think it's 1950.
Mix honey and molasses.  Add egg, lemon peel and juice.  Sift & stir in
flour and spices. Chill 2 hours.  Mold into flattened balls.  Decorate with
blanched almonds and citron.  Bake on GREASED sheet at 400 degrees, 10-12
minutes.
